    學校教英文時,大多時候會告訴我們they是複數,指「他們」,這是對的!但是在不知道性別的情況下,they也可用作第三人稱單數使用。事實上從十四世紀開始,英語母語人士便將they當作性別中立的單數人稱代名詞了。在此提供例句:After a student completes their coursework, they take an exam. 還有:Who is on the phone? What do they want?

    由於來電者性別不明,美國人便會很自然地用they當作單數人稱代名詞,在口語上特別常見。換作正式文件,可把整個句子改為複數:Students take exams after completing their coursework. 或更正式一點說:Who is on the phone? What does the caller want?

    In school, most English learners that the pronoun "they" refers to more than one person (in the plural), and that's correct! But, "they" can also be used to refer to a third person in the singular if the gender of the person is unknown. In fact, English speakers have used "they" as a gender-neutral singular pronoun since the 14th century.

    Here's an example: "After a student completes their coursework, they take an exam." Or, as another example, "Who is on the phone? What do they want?" The gender of this student or caller is unknown, so an American English speaker will naturally use the singular pronoun "they," especially when speaking. If writing a formal document, they might get around this by editing the sentence to the plural, as in "Students take exams after completing their coursework," or by changing to a more formal register, as in "Who is on the phone? What does the caller want?"
